Florida Oceanographic Society's Coastal Lecture Series is back! This years theme is Organisms, Ecosystems, and the Human Connection. Join us for exciting and thought-provoking environmental lectures featuring topics relevant to everyone living in our coastal communities. These free lectures are held at the Blake Library in Stuart on select Mondays from January through March. February 19 2018 Lecture: Looking Ahead: One Lagoon Trouble in our own backyard? See how the Indian River Lagoon Estuary and St. Lucie River have been affected by recent freshwater discharges, algae blooms, and seagrass die-offs. Presented by: Mark Perry, Executive Director, Florida Oceanographic Society & Duane De Freese, Ph.D., Executive Director, Indian River Lagoon National Estuary Program
